About Nanying Ning

Nanying Ning is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Biomedical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Mechanical Engineering and Biomaterials, having authored 157 papers that have together received 5.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(55 papers), Polymer Nanocomposites and Properties (46 papers), Dielectric materials and actuators (35 papers), Polymer crystallization and properties (31 papers), Polymer composites and self-healing (22 papers), Fiber-reinforced polymer composites (22 papers), bi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(21 papers) and Carbon Nanotubes in Composites (16 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(3.3k citations), Biomaterials (1.5k citations), Biomedical Engineering (2.1k citations), Process Chemistry and Technology (126 citations) and Surfaces, Coatings and Films (266 citations). Nanying Ning has collaborated with scholars based in China, Japan and France. Frequent co-authors include Liqun Zhang, Ming Tian, Qiang Fu, Wencai Wang, Ming Tian, Bing Yu, Toshio Nishi, Feng Luo, Qin Zhang and Zhanbin Feng. Their work appears in journals such as Polymer, Composites Science and Technology, Industrial & Engineering Chemistry Research,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and Chinese Journal of Polymer Science.
